BRILLIANT study just published PROVES that the Rigvedic ["Mighty River"] Saraswati was INDEED a glacial- (Himalayan) and not a monsoon-fed river 9000-4500 years ago, and that it facilitated early Harappan settlement. https://www.nature.com/articles/s41598-019-53489-4?fbclid=IwAR2wbUWzzICAW5LXIEe30Oo3UuI8HTPzAnpyHgSeQF0W-TPp21ybhkfr8Ak
Great discovery. European cattle have substantial Indian cattle ancestry resulting from multiple gene-flow events as old as 8000 years ago. (via @NirajRai3) https://www.nature.com/articles/s41598-020-57880-4
STUNNING find by @gyanc7 and colleagues. Mesopotamian skeletal remain dated 4,500 years-old has its genetic ancestry traced to the Indian subcontinent.

The scientists propose a link to early Bronze Age migrants from India. (via @NirajRai3) https://journals.plos.org/plosone/article/file?id=10.1371/journal.pone.0073682&type=printable
